Читаем Журнал «Компьютерра» N 37 от 10 октября 2006 года полностью

Созданный в 1987 году программистами компании CompuServe, GIF удачно подоспел к появлению WWW и стал первым популярным цветным графическим форматом в Сети. Тогда никто еще не знал, что свободный де-факто GIF совсем не свободен де-юре. К концу 95-го юристы Unisys обнаружили, что основу GIF составляет алгоритм компрессии данных LZW, и патент США на него за номером 4 558 302 принадлежит их фирме. Так началась вторая глава истории GIF, в которой Unisys пыталась содрать деньги буквально со всех, начиная от крупных компаний, выпускавших продукты, позволявшие создавать GIF-файлы, и заканчивая рядовыми пользователями, рискнувшими разместить GIF-изображения на веб-страничках. Летом 2003 года срок действия американского патента истек, а годом позже «сдулись» смежные патенты в других странах мира, после чего энтузиасты отпраздновали День освобождения GIF (см. «КТ» #500). И, как оказалось, поторопились: выяснилось, что другой патент, касающийся того же алгоритма, принадлежит корпорации IBM. Последняя, к ее чести, не делала никаких громких заявлений и, по общему мнению, вряд ли когда-нибудь уподобилась бы Unisys, опустившись до сбора отчислений с программистов. Но и факта наличия у нее патента хватило, чтобы, к примеру, сообщество Open Source не стало включать полноценную поддержку GIF в свои инструменты.

Время шло, и недавно истек срок действия патента IBM. Перерыв патентные базы США, Европейского союза, Канады и Японии, эксперты известных организаций Free Software Foundation и Software Freedom Law Center подтвердили: после 1 октября в этих странах не остается каких-либо значимых патентов, которые могут помешать свободной эксплуатации формата GIF. Таки все?

Увы. Самое смешное, что десятилетняя сага GIF-формата, может быть, еще не завершена! Словно в голливудском триллере, где монстр погибает, лишь отложив яйца на случай хороших кассовых сборов, Unisys оставила лазейку. На веб-страничке компании, посвященной LZW и GIF, сразу после уведомления об истечении срока действия патента 4 558 302 упоминаются некие находящиеся в стадии патентования его доработки. Так что очередная серия, возможно, не за горами. ЕЗ


Yahoo хакнули!..


…Причем с разрешения самой же Yahoo. Действо происходило в рамках ежегодного Yahoo Hack Day - сборища программистов-энтузиастов, желающих «поиграться» с технологиями фирмы, обменяться опытом и вволю попрограммировать в течение суток.

«День хака» впервые стал открытым для всех желающих, раньше это был просто «междусобойчик» для многочисленных работников компании. На нынешнее собрание съехалось более полутысячи человек со всего мира - и было зачем! 29 сентября десятки именитых разработчиков (вплоть до Расмуса Лердорфа, создателя языка PHP) прочитали множество докладов и провели бесчисленные тренинги, в основном посвященные использованию библиотеки для построения веб-интерфейсов YUI, выпущенной (как open source) совсем недавно, но уже успевшей завоевать множество почитателей. 30 сентября прошел собственно hack day - 24-часовой шабаш программирования, плавно перетекающий в музыкальный фестиваль с участием поп-звезд локального масштаба. Не обошлось и без раздачи слонов: звание «лучшего хака» получила команда из трех дам, скрестившая мобильный телефон с шагомером и Flickr в проекте Blogging in Motion (подробнее о разработанных в течение hack day проектах можно прочитать в блоге на hackday.org).

Сами яховцы не преминули воспользоваться таким скоплением заинтересованных лиц и анонсировали несколько новинок. Как оказалось, новыми API для разработчиков обзавелись многие сервисы Yahoo - Flickr, Upcoming и свежевыпущенный почтовик (см. «КТ» #655). Последний и стал самой большей сенсацией - во-первых, это крупнейший сервис Yahoo (257 млн. пользователей); во-вторых, почта была недавно сильно обновлена; и наконец, со слов руководителей портала не вполне понятно - будет ли только опубликован API к почте или все исходники серверных приложений (что было бы странно). Как бы то ни было, яховцы поспешили заметить, что «желают того же» (в смысле - разрешить всем свободный доступ к почтовым API) и своим конкурентам Google и Microsoft - мол, тогда можно будет создать один удобный почтовик-в-браузере и читать письма сразу на всех трех аккаунтах. ВШ


Помирать - так с музыкой


Если, бродя по тихим улочкам Лондона, вы ни с того ни с сего услышите душераздирающий вопль, не торопитесь звонить в полицию. Не исключено, что голос подает не несчастная жертва разбоя, а потерявшийся сотовый телефон, подключенный к новому сервису Remote XT, который позволяет владельцу аппарата нанести ответный удар похитителю.

Перейти на страницу:

Похожие книги

Основы информатики: Учебник для вузов
Основы информатики: Учебник для вузов

Учебник состоит из двух разделов: теоретического и практического. В теоретической части учебника изложены основы современной информатики как комплексной научно-технической дисциплины, включающей изучение структуры и общих свойств информации и информационных процессов, общих принципов построения вычислительных устройств, рассмотрены вопросы организации и функционирования информационно-вычислительных сетей, компьютерной безопасности, представлены ключевые понятия алгоритмизации и программирования, баз данных и СУБД. Для контроля полученных теоретических знаний предлагаются вопросы для самопроверки и тесты. Практическая часть освещает алгоритмы основных действий при работе с текстовым процессором Microsoft Word, табличным редактором Microsoft Excel, программой для создания презентаций Microsoft Power Point, программами-архиваторами и антивирусными программами. В качестве закрепления пройденного практического курса в конце каждого раздела предлагается выполнить самостоятельную работу.

Вадим Васильевич Лысенко , Лариса Александровна Малинина , Максим Анатольевич Беляев

Зарубежная компьютерная, околокомпьютерная литература / Прочая компьютерная литература / Книги по IT
Об интеллекте
Об интеллекте

В книге "Об интеллекте" Джефф Хокинс представляет революционную теорию на стыке нейробиологии, психологии и кибернетики и описывающую систему "память-предсказание" как основу человеческого интеллекта. Автор отмечает, что все предшествующие попытки создания разумных машин провалились из-за фундаментальной ошибки разработчиков, стремившихся воссоздать человеческое поведение, но не учитывавших природу биологического разума. Джефф Хокинс предполагает, что идеи, сформулированные им в книге "Об интеллекте", лягут в основу создания истинного искусственного интеллекта - не копирующего, а превосходящего человеческий разум. Кроме этого книга содержит рассуждения о последствиях и возможностях создания разумных машин, взгляды автора на природу и отличительные особенности человеческого интеллекта.Книга рекомендуется всем, кого интересует устройство человеческого мозга и принципы его функционирования, а также тем, кто занимается проблемами разработки искусственного интеллекта.

Джефф Хокинс , Джеф Хокинс , Сандра Блейксли , Сандра Блэйксли

Зарубежная компьютерная, околокомпьютерная литература / Технические науки / Прочая компьютерная литература / Образование и наука / Книги по IT
Внутреннее устройство Microsoft Windows (гл. 1-4)
Внутреннее устройство Microsoft Windows (гл. 1-4)

Книга посвящена внутреннему устройству и алгоритмам работы основных компонентов операционной системы Microsoft Windows — Windows Server 2003, Windows XP и Windows 2000 — и файловой системы NTFS. Детально рассмотрены системные механизмы: диспетчеризация ловушек и прерываний, DPC, APC, LPC, RPC, синхронизация, системные рабочие потоки, глобальные флаги и др. Также описываются все этапы загрузки операционной системы и завершения ее работы. B четвертом издании книги больше внимания уделяется глубокому анализу и устранению проблем, из-за которых происходит крах операционной системы или из-за которых ее не удается загрузить. Кроме того, рассматриваются детали реализации поддержки аппаратных платформ AMD x64 и Intel IA64. Книга состоит из 14 глав, словаря терминов и предметного указателя. Книга предназначена системным администраторам, разработчикам серьезных приложений и всем, кто хочет понять, как устроена операционная система Windows.Названия всех команд, диалоговых окон и других интерфейсных элементов операционной системы приведены как на английском языке, так и на русском.Версия Fb2 редакции — 1.5. Об ошибках просьба сообщать по адресу — general2008@ukr.net.

Дэвид Соломон , Марк Руссинович

Зарубежная компьютерная, околокомпьютерная литература / Прочая компьютерная литература / Книги по IT